Two or More Works by the Same Author in the Same Year: If you have two sources by the same author in the same year, use lower-case letters (a, b, c) with the year to order the entries in the reference list. Citing three to twenty authors in APA For sources that have three to 20 authors, list only the last name of the first listed author in the in-text citation followed by "et al." "Et al." means "and others." Citation template and examples: (First author's last name et al., Year published) (Jameson et al., 2018) OR Jameson et al. For references with more than 20 authors, after listing the 19th author replace any additional author names with an ellipsis ( ) followed by the final listed authors last name and first initial(s). https://columbiacollege-ca.libguides.com/mla/journals, https://utica.libguides.com/c.php?g=703243&p=4991645, https://guides.library.unr.edu/mlacitation/in-textcite, https://owl.purdue.edu/owl/research_and_citation/apa_style/apa_formatting_and_style_guide/reference_list_author_authors.html, http://blog.apastyle.org/apastyle/2012/03/how-to-capitalize-and-format-reference-titles-in-apa-style.html, https://owl.purdue.edu/owl/research_and_citation/apa_style/apa_formatting_and_style_guide/in_text_citations_author_authors.html, http://www.chicagomanualofstyle.org/tools_citationguide/citation-guide-1.html, https://politics.ucsc.edu/undergraduate/chicago%20style%20guide.pdf, http://libguides.uleth.ca/chicagostyle/books/multiple, https://library.tamu.edu/help/help-yourself/citing-sources/files/Using-the-AMA-Style.pdf, http://guides.lib.uw.edu/c.php?g=99161&p=642357.
